- 浏览: 129681 次
- 性别:
- 来自: 深圳
文章分类
- 全部博客 (165)
- 数据库 (45)
- 架构 (0)
- java web前端+框架 (9)
- java web后端+框架 (56)
- Eclipse插件 (1)
- 解题思路 (2)
- Eclipse (2)
- linux (6)
- jquery (4)
- 正则 (3)
- jsp (1)
- javascript (8)
- oracle (39)
- 生活 (1)
- weblogic (5)
- tomcat (3)
- Jrebel (1)
- powerdesigner (1)
- svn (1)
- log4j (1)
- IDE (1)
- POI (2)
- jvm (2)
- ssh (1)
- http (1)
- notepad++ (2)
- 润乾 (1)
- 设计模式 (0)
- 实用类Utils (2)
- 算法 (1)
- xml (1)
- 实用类 (2)
最新评论
import org.codehaus.jackson.map.ObjectMapper;
import org.codehaus.jackson.type.TypeReference;
String auditionParameterSettings = [{"orderNum":"0","id":"8a85f59e42a6b67d0142a6db55cb000a","param1":"0","param2":"200","param3":"1","param4":"1","intMode":"1"},{"orderNum":"1","id":"8a85f59e42a6b67d0142a6db55db000b","param1":"200","param2":"400","param3":"1","param4":"1","intMode":"1"}];
List<AuditionParameterSettingsDto> beanList1 = objectMapper.readValue(auditionParameterSettings, new TypeReference<List<AuditionParameterSettingsDto>>() {
import org.codehaus.jackson.type.TypeReference;
String auditionParameterSettings = [{"orderNum":"0","id":"8a85f59e42a6b67d0142a6db55cb000a","param1":"0","param2":"200","param3":"1","param4":"1","intMode":"1"},{"orderNum":"1","id":"8a85f59e42a6b67d0142a6db55db000b","param1":"200","param2":"400","param3":"1","param4":"1","intMode":"1"}];
List<AuditionParameterSettingsDto> beanList1 = objectMapper.readValue(auditionParameterSettings, new TypeReference<List<AuditionParameterSettingsDto>>() {
- jackson-core-lgpl-1.8.1.jar (227.1 KB)
- 下载次数: 0
- jackson-core-lgpl-1.8.1-sources.jar (226.8 KB)
- 下载次数: 0
发表评论
-
eclipse java代码格式化 javaformatter20150123.zip
2015-01-23 11:30 712eclipse java代码格式化 javaformatter ... -
List to Map
2015-01-21 17:22 484/** * <p>将List变为Map</p ... -
读取access工具类-ReadAccessUtil2
2015-01-06 13:52 551import com.healthmarketscience. ... -
ParameterizedType获取java泛型参数类型
2014-11-14 15:15 701ParameterizedType获取java泛型参数类型 ... -
分页帮助类-oracle-java
2014-10-09 17:46 459/** * 分页帮助类 * * @author ver ... -
java自动实例化List AutoArrayList
2014-07-21 15:51 739import java.util.ArrayList; p ... -
单一登录过滤器
2014-06-20 17:13 397/** * 单一登录过滤器 * * @author v ... -
正则 java 查找 打印 所有匹配项
2014-06-18 11:26 641package com.test.regex; import ... -
第3方包读取Access
2014-05-26 16:07 667package com.test; import java. ... -
多线程加签验签例子.zip
2014-05-26 16:08 512多线程加签验签例子.zip -
DateTimeUtils
2014-05-26 16:08 651import java.text.DateFormat; im ... -
listToMap
2014-05-26 16:09 437/** * List实用类 * * @author v ... -
JdbcTemplateRowMapper
2015-05-19 15:44 575import java.lang.reflect.Constr ... -
KeyValuePair2
2015-05-19 15:44 508/** * 键值对 * * @author verno ... -
OrderUtil -排序工具
2014-05-22 09:35 660/** * 排序工具 * * @author vern ... -
ZipUtils
2014-05-22 09:35 445import java.io.BufferedOutputSt ... -
TimerUtils
2014-05-22 09:34 479import org.slf4j.Logger; import ... -
Excel View 4 Spring
2014-05-22 09:29 339Excel View 4 Spring @RequestMa ... -
DOMUtils xml操作实用类
2014-04-07 21:41 804/* * Copyright 2001-2004 The A ... -
生成验证码 数学+字母
2014-04-01 10:08 440public static String getCharAnd ...
相关推荐
无论是将Java对象数组转换为JSON,还是将JSON转换为Java对象数组,掌握这些转换技巧对于处理Web服务、API请求响应、数据持久化等方面都是非常有帮助的。此外,熟悉各种可用的库及其特性,可以帮助开发者根据项目具体...
在Java编程中,将二维数组转换为JSON格式的数据是常见的数据处理需求,特别是在处理Web服务或数据交换时。本文将详细讲解如何使用Java实现这一功能,以及涉及的相关操作技巧。 首先,我们需要理解二维数组和JSON的...
这里,`data`是我们的JSON数组,`contentType`设置为`application/json`表明我们正在发送JSON数据,`JSON.stringify()`用于将JavaScript对象序列化为JSON字符串。 **二、后端Struts2 Action接收JSON** 在Struts2的...
《GSON解析复杂的JSON数组详解》 在Java开发中,处理JSON数据是一项常见的任务,而GSON库...在处理如上示例中的JSON数组时,GSON的fromJson()方法配合自定义的实体类,可以高效地将JSON数据转化为易于操作的对象列表。
这是本人写的一个基于JSON的完整项目,实现了Java对象、数组、集合转换为Json(Json转化为Java对象、数组、集合)。这是一个完整的项目,下载解压后直接导入MyEclipse/Eclipse中,运行com.demo.JSONDemo类即可看到效果...
例如,JSON数组转换为List: ```java String jsonArray = "[{\"id\":1,\"name\":\"John\"},{\"id\":2,\"name\":\"Jane\"}]"; TypeReference<List<User>> typeRef = new TypeReference() {}; List<User> userList = ...
这将输出一个包含多个`Person`对象的JSON数组。 4. 使用其他JSON库: `org.json`库是另一个常用的JSON库,它提供`JSONObject`和`JSONArray`类进行转换。使用`org.json`库将`Person`对象转换为JSON字符串的方法...
Gson是Google提供的一个Java库,它能够将Java对象转换为JSON字符串,反之亦然。要处理JSON数组,你需要添加Gson的jar包到项目中: - `gson-*.jar` 使用Gson解析JSON数组的代码如下: ```java Gson gson = ...
`json-lib`是一个Java语言实现的JSON库,它提供了多种数据类型到JSON的转换,包括JavaBean、Map、List、数组等。`json-lib-2.4-jdk15.jar`是这个库的一个版本,兼容JDK15。它提供了许多功能,例如将Java对象转化为...
标题中的“使用json-lib将java对象转换成json字符串”指的是在Java编程中,利用json-lib这个库来将Java对象转化为JSON格式的字符串。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,广泛用于前后端...
`JSONArray`类提供了`toArray()`方法将JSON数组转换为Java数组,而`toList()`则可以将其转换为List。 3. **键值对的处理** - 在JSONObject中,可以通过`get()`方法获取指定键的值,`opt()`方法用于安全地获取值...
要将一个List转换为JSON字符串,我们需要先确保List中的每个元素都是可序列化的Java对象。例如,假设我们有一个User类: ```java public class User { private String name; private int age; // getters and ...
工具包提供了将JSON数组转换为List或Set的方法,也可以将这些集合类型转换回JSON数组,这对于处理数组型的JSON数据非常有用。 4. **Object[]转换**: 对于需要处理数组类型的场景,工具包还支持直接将JSON数组转换...
通过以上步骤,我们可以高效地将多层集合嵌套的JSON数据转换为Java对象,方便在Java程序中进行处理和操作。这种方法在实际开发中非常常见,特别是在处理来自Web服务、API接口或其他系统的JSON数据时。熟练掌握JSON...
在Java编程中,我们经常需要将JSON格式的数据转换为Java对象,这通常涉及到将JSON字符串转化为List泛型。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和...
当JSON数据包含数组时,Jackson可以将它们转换为Java的List、ArrayList或其他集合类型。例如,一个JSON字符串中的数组`[{"name":"John", "age":30}, {"name":"Jane", "age":25}]`可以通过`objectMapper.readValue...
- `JSONArray.toArray()`:将JSON数组转换为Java数组。 2. com.google.gson库: - Gson类:核心类,提供序列化和反序列化的功能。 - `Gson.toJson(Object)`:将Java对象转换为JSON字符串。 - `Gson.fromJson...
本文将详细介绍如何在Java中将ResultSet转换为JSON,以及如何将JSON转换为List。 首先,我们来探讨如何将ResultSet转化为JSON。在Java中,通常使用第三方库如Jackson或Gson来实现JSON操作。这里以Jackson为例: 1....
1. 将服务器返回的JSON字符串转换为`JSONArray`对象。 2. 遍历`JSONArray`,对每个元素(`JSONObject`)进行处理。 3. 提取`JSONObject`中的键值对,例如"name"和"description",并存储在自定义的Java对象(如`Item`...
3. **可空值处理**:JSON中的`null`值在Java中可能需要特殊处理,如转换为Java的`null`或特定的默认值。 4. **自定义序列化与反序列化**:某些情况下,可能需要自定义序列化和反序列化逻辑,比如日期、自定义类型等...